Athletics

ahd-5
  • noun. Activities, such as sports, exercises, and games, that require physical skill and stamina.
  • noun. The principles or system of training and practice for such activities.
  • The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ia
  • noun. The art or practice of athletic games or exercises; the system of rules or principles employed for physical training, as in running, rowing, boxing, gymnastics, etc.
  • the GNU version of the Collaborative International Dictionary of English
  • noun. The art of training by athletic exercises; the games and sports of athletes.
  •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License
  • noun. Physical activities such as sports and games requiring stamina, fitness and skill.
  • noun. A group of sporting activities which includes track and field, road running, cross country running and racewalking.
  • WordNet 3.0 Copyright 2006 by Princeton University. All rights reserved.
  • noun. a contest between athletes
  • noun. an active diversion requiring physical exertion and competition
  • noun. participation in sports events as an extracurricular activity
